4-Day Itinerary: Goa and Kodaikanal

Sunday, October 1: Arrival in Goa

Welcome to Goa, a tropical paradise known for its beautiful beaches and vibrant culture. Start your day by relaxing on the pristine shores of Calangute Beach, one of the most popular beaches in Goa. Enjoy the morning sun and take a dip in the crystal-clear waters. In the afternoon, explore the charming streets of Panaji, the capital city of Goa. Visit the iconic Our Lady of the Immaculate Conception Church and experience the Portuguese influence in the architecture. As the evening approaches, head to the vibrant Anjuna Flea Market, where you can shop for unique souvenirs and enjoy local street food.

  • Calangute Beach: Cost - Free, Time spent - 3 hours
  • Panaji: C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Anjuna Flea Market: C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
Monday, October 2: Goa Exploration

On your second day in Goa, start your morning with a visit to the enchanting Dudhsagar Falls. Marvel at the majestic waterfall surrounded by lush greenery and take a refreshing swim in the natural pool. In the afternoon, head to the Basilica of Bom Jesus, a UNESCO World Heritage site. Admire the stunning Baroque architecture and visit the tomb of St. Francis Xavier. As the evening sets in, explore the vibrant nightlife of Baga Beach. Enjoy live music, dance to the beats, and savor delicious seafood at one of the beachside restaurants.

  • Dudhsagar Falls: Cost - INR 400 (approx.), Time spent - 4 hours
  • Basilica of Bom Jesus: C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Baga Beach: Cost - Free, Time spent - Evening
Tuesday, October 3: Journey to Kodaikanal

Today, bid farewell to Goa and embark on a journey to the picturesque hill station of Kodaikanal. Start your day by exploring the serene Kodaikanal Lake. Take a boat ride and enjoy the tranquility of the surroundings. In the afternoon, visit the Coaker's Walk, a scenic pathway offering breathtaking views of the valley. Marvel at the mist-covered hills and lush green landscapes. As the evening approaches, explore the bustling bazaar of Kodaikanal and indulge in some shopping for homemade chocolates and souvenirs.

  • Kodaikanal Lake: Cost - INR 30 (approx.), Time spent - 2 hours
  • Coaker's Walk: Cost - INR 20 (approx.), Time spent - 1 hour
  • Kodaikanal Bazaar: Cost - Free, Time spent - Evening
Wednesday, October 4: Kodaikanal Nature Exploration

On your final day, immerse yourself in the natural beauty of Kodaikanal. Start your morning with a visit to the stunning Pillar Rocks, a set of three giant rock formations. Enjoy panoramic views of the surrounding valleys and forests. In the afternoon, explore the tranquil Bryant Park, known for its vibrant flower beds and botanical gardens. Take a leisurely stroll and relax amidst nature. As the evening sets in, witness the breathtaking sunset from the Dolphin's Nose viewpoint, offering panoramic views of the entire region.

  • Pillar Rocks: Cost - INR 10 (approx.), Time spent - 2 hours
  • Bryant Park: Cost - INR 30 (approx.), Time spent - 2 hours
  • Dolphin's Nose: Cost - Free, Time spent - Evening

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

If you have some extra time, consider visiting the lesser-known Butterfly Beach in Goa, a secluded paradise known for its pristine beauty. Explore the vibrant street art scene in Goa by taking a walk through the Fontainhas neighborhood in Panaji. In Kodaikanal, don't miss the serene Bear Shola Falls, tucked away amidst the forest. For a taste of local cuisine, visit the Kodaikanal Pine Forest, where you can indulge in freshly prepared local delicacies.
